Transaction 76c99a5e23af778bd4ca4c39b8d7a2f77d64a909c63d36b1c73944f28e058f38
1 Input
2 Outputs
- 76c99a5e23af778bd4ca4c39b8d7a2f77d64a909c63d36b1c73944f28e058f38:0
- 76c99a5e23af778bd4ca4c39b8d7a2f77d64a909c63d36b1c73944f28e058f38:1
value 34853
address 1NtTJJjSfRVBXJUEYg4sa2Vg1F2Y7DdHcQ
value 17641905
address 38AwyYdyrG8yesfNjFKEQETaNu9nPWtwsj